Jump to content

deadrash

User
  • Posts

    639
  • Joined

  • Last visited

  • Days Won

    4

Everything posted by deadrash

  1. Арбайтен.

  2. Можно вызывать туже страницу где и находитесь, только с параметрами, которые будут обозначать отображение таблицы. Сделать можно двумя способами 1. Отображение на сервере: Для этого в том же файле на php сделайте условие которое будет отображать таблицу если в запросе к странице передан необходимый параметр. И потом, когда вызываете эту страницу то дописываете к ней нужный параметр, на подобии: /page.php?show_table=1 2. Отображение на клиенте: практически тоже самое, только отображение происходит с помощью javascript уже на клиенте. Но лучше всё таки не использовать новое окно. Печатать можно и по горячей клавише ctrl+p и через меню браузера.Кнопка только для удобства.
  3. Возможно у вас ещё зен-кодинг установлен? А вообще, спросите непосредственно Сергея.Или переходите наконец на Sublime Text
  4. Как это сделать я в первом сообщении ответил. Ну да, можно саму квитанцию обернуть в form, а некоторые поля, те что нужно менять - сделать через input
  5. Сейчас текс на сайте находится в кодировке UTF-8, но сервер отдаёт страницу с заголовком charset=windows-1251, так как заголовок ответа сервера имеет приоритет над указанием кодировки в теле документа. Вам нужно с сервера отдавать правильные заголовки. То есть, правильно настроить сервер.
  6. Не совсем понятно, просто кнопка которая показывает квитанцию? Типа того? http://jsfiddle.net/zjcYt/
  7. Небольшие изменения в стилях: #desc { overflow: visible; } #desc .desc { overflow: visible; } #desc .desc:hover div { position: absolute; top: 90px; }
  8. Ну для этого точно есть более гуманный способ. А именно - использования отдельных стилей для печати.Для этого, необходимо подключить в хедере стили с параметром meadia="print" <link rel="stylesheet" media="print" href="/styles/print.css" /> На странице сделать кнопку печати: <p onclick="window.print();">Распечатать квитанцию</p> И затем, просто написать в стилях /styles/print.css что и как отображать. Естественно что сама таблица, которую требуется распечатать, должна находиться на той-же странице. Но отображать её можно только в стилях /styles/print.css Вот для примера можно посмотреть тут http://neva-cleaning.ru/price.html Нужно навести мышь на шапку, и появится кнопка "Распечатать страницу". В хроме выглядит особенно эффектно.
  9. Можно использовать javascript для вызова всплывающего окна. <script> function new_window() { window.open('/print.php','newwin','top=15, left=20, menubar=0, toolbar=0, location=0, directories=0, status=0, scrollbars=0, resizable=0, width=500, height=700'); } </script> <a href="/print.php" target="_blank" onclick="new_window(); return false;">Новое окно</a> http://vvz.nw.ru/Lessons/JavaScript/Objects/window/window_open.htm (форум ломает ссылку, по этому пришлось так её оформить) Но если вы скажите для чего вам новое окно, возможно мы сможем найти более "гуманный" способ решения.
  10. А чем вам disabled="true" не подходит? В таком состоянии, как раз можно за текст тянуть.
  11. А конкретный случай нам гуглить нужно, или медиумов привлекать?
  12. Тот скрипт который вы подключили, использует jQuery, но что бы он работал, необходимо перед ним подключить сам jQuery. Сам jquery можно подключить такой строчкой <script src="//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script>
  13. От макета далеко ушли, и код немного не аккуратный. А так вроде норм, все браузеры +ie8 без багов. И рыбу всё таки лучше кириллическую использовать.
  14. Можно ставить тегу атрибут disabled="true", а по mouseup убирать его и давать фокус элементу.
  15. Отступами. margin-top:10px;
  16. Внутренний маленький блок, - это отдельный элемент с float:right, всё остальное его будет обтекать слева. А вообще таблицы для табличных данных. Не нужно их использовать для визуального оформления.
  17. Положить фон картинкой img, с шириной 100%, з-индекс минусовой, позишин:фиксед. Короче картинка под всеми остальными элементами, ширина 100%.
  18. На любом из этих сайтов можно сделать рабочий вариант вашего кода.Например http://jsfiddle.net/YVqhW/ Накидайте свой код туда, и выкладывайте, иначе просто сложно читать ваш код.
  19. В том что я не знаю как это сделать... Я наверное не просто так спросил как это реализовать =\ Просто вставляете его внутрь, и всё должно примениться.
  20. Я ничего не применял, вы о чем? Я написал что хочу чтобы форма, что я написал( <a href="{URL}"><img width="150" src="{URL}" border="0"></a> ) была применена к каждой записи блока. Вместо {url} будет ссылка, их там типа много. Все прямые на картинки =\ А в чём проблема, что мешает вашу форму применить к каждой записи блока?
  21. В догонкуhttp://cssdeck.com/labs http://codepen.io/pen/ http://jsbin.com/
  22. + ещё overflow:hidden; для span добавить.
  23. Вообще непонятно, что к кому чего применил.
  24. Я не совсем понял, как надо изменить верстку. проблема отображения остается когда правый блок больше нижнего (пример) Да нет, всё нормально, вёрстку у вас менять не нужно, можно и так. Для примера можно сделать так: фон который у вас в левой колонке задайте для обёртки, и что бы обёртка принимала высоту своих потомков задайте ей авто высоту. .holly { background: url("../img/left_holly.png") repeat-y scroll 0 0 transparent; height: auto; } Кстати есть ещё один способ решить вашу задачу. .holly { display: table; } .left-holly { display: table; height: 100% !important; padding-bottom: 0; padding-top: 0; } Но в таком случае вам придётся забить на пользователей ie7 и ниже))
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ue. See more about our Guidelines and Privacy Policy